The SAES Ambassadors are collecting winter clothing (coats, hats, sweaters, jackets, gloves and scarves) for donation to Greensboro Urban Ministry. Boxes for donations are at Webb , Carver, Sockwell, Benbow, and the child development lab’s temporary location at the New Millennium Christian Center at 424 Fisher Park Circle. The drive will wind up on Dec. 4, when the Ambassadors deliver the donations they’ve collected to Greensboro Urban Ministry’s clothing bank for distribution to individuals who will be facing the upcoming winter homeless or without the financial resources to purchase winter clothing.
Each academic year, approximately 20 SAES students are selected as Ambassadors to represent the SAES at receptions and ceremonies, and to help out with community service activities such as the winter clothing drive.
